Completed my first system build.
Gigabyte GA-P55A-UD3 1156 socket mother board
Intel Core i5 750 CPU
ASUS EAH 5770 Graphics Card 1Gb GDDR5
4 Gigs of G.Skill Ripjaws DDR3 1600 RAM
Corsair 650W PSU
It booted on the first try. Loaded Widows 7 64-bit doing a clean install with the upgrade version. Attached a new monitor and loaded all the drivers from the mobo and monitor cd's. Updated some of the bios settings, but did not do any overclocking. Everything seems to be working, but when I was loading a game (an older Halo game), I noticed that Windows would check your Computer Base Score, so I ran that. For graphics, and gaming graphics it only scored a 1.0 out of a possible 7.9! What's up with that?
When I started the game it gave me a warning that said something to the effect that "Your system does not have enough RAM and virtual memory to run this game". But I ran the game anyway, and it seems to be working ok, but it is in the beginneng stages of the game where ther isn't much action.
Could my mobo not be recognizing my graphics card?
Is there some diagnostics that I can run that tells me that my RAM and my graphics card are working?
